A simulation of low-field-of-view augmented reality (AR), using the estimated FoV of Microsoft's HoloLens (30 x 17.5 degrees). Filmed in a CAVE VR environment, using custom code to put "virtual blinders" on the user. The blinders create a truncated pyramid locked to the viewer's head, 30 x 17.5 degrees wide with the pyramid's top rectangle being 24" from the viewer's eyes.

The experience of this blindered setup closely matches what I experiences first-hand at Microsoft's Build 2015 conference, where I tried a HoloLens device.

The 30x17.5 degree FoV value is not officially confirmed, but based on measurements I took during my demo. The HoloLens' final FoV might turn out slightly different.
